The basic eligibility criteria to apply for NPAT requires a candidate to have passed class XII with 50% marks. Those who are still in 10+2 can also apply for the NMIMS NPAT exam. It is necessary to fulfill NPAT 2019 Eligibility Criteria laid down by the NMIMS University before applying for the entrance exam. This year, NPAT 2019 is scheduled for May 11 & 12, 2019.
